Retaining synthetic chlorinated swimming pools involves common checking of chlorine degrees and h2o high-quality. Pool operators and homeowners will have to check the chlorine focus routinely to ensure it stays throughout the proposed vary. Much too minimal chlorine may lead to insufficient sanitation, making it possible for microorganisms and algae to thrive. On the other hand, too much chlorine degrees might cause skin and eye discomfort for swimmers. The perfect chlorine level for synthetic chlorinated pools typically falls concerning 1 and three sections per million (ppm). Maintaining this harmony is essential for furnishing a cushty and Secure swimming working experience.
Besides chlorine amounts, synthetic chlorinated pools have to have correct pH equilibrium. The pH of pool water really should ideally be involving seven.2 and seven.6. In the event the pH is simply too reduced, the h2o results in being acidic, resulting in corrosion of pool gear and distress for swimmers. In case the pH is simply too significant, chlorine gets to be less productive, lowering its capacity to sanitize the h2o. Normal screening and adjustment of pH concentrations assist make sure synthetic chlorinated swimming pools remain effectively-balanced and cozy for people. Pool entrepreneurs often use pH tests kits and chemical changes to keep up the right pH stages inside their pools.
An additional crucial aspect of synthetic chlorinated pools is the use of st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ade immediately when subjected to sunlight, lessening its success for a disinfectant. To battle this, pool proprietors often increase c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that can help lengthen the life of chlorine in outside swimming pools. Without having stabilizers, chlorine ranges can fall rapidly, necessitating Recurrent additions to maintain appropriate sanitation. By utilizing the correct number of stabilizer, synthetic chlorinated swimming pools can continue to be cleaner for lengthier intervals with small chlorine decline.
Synthetic chlorinated swimming pools also require program servicing further than chemical balancing. Filtration systems Perform a crucial function in trying to keep the drinking water clear by eliminating debris, dirt, and organic matter. Pool filters, including s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, assist entice impurities and stop them from circulating inside the h2o. Common cleaning and backwashing of filters make sure they functionality successfully. Moreover, pool proprietors should really skim the drinking water area, vacuum the pool floor, and brush the pool walls to prevent algae buildup and retain h2o clarity. Suitable routine maintenance aids synthetic chlorinated swimming pools remain in optimum affliction for swimmers.
In spite of their Gains, synthetic chlorinated swimming pools can occasionally lead to issues for swimmers with sensitive pores and skin or allergy symptoms. Some people may possibly practical experience discomfort, dryness, or redness just after extended exposure to chlorinated water. To minimize these consequences, swimmers should really rinse off before and after swimming, use moisturizing lotions, and put on swim goggles to shield their eyes. Pool entrepreneurs might also take into consideration choice sanitation approaches, for example saltwater chlorination, which generates chlorine from salt by means of an electrolysis procedure. Though saltwater pools continue to incorporate chlorine, the ranges are typically reduce and gentler to the pores and skin.

Recently, There was an increased concentrate on eco-welcoming alternatives for artificial chlorinated swimming pools. Some pool homeowners and operators are exploring techniques to minimize chemical use even though preserving h2o good quality. A single alternative is the usage of ozone or ultraviolet (UV) light-weight methods, which do the job alongside chlorine to reinforce disinfection and reduce the amount of chemical compounds needed. These techniques enable stop working contaminants and reduce chlorine byproducts, producing the drinking water gentler to the pores and skin and eyes. On top of that, developments in filtration know-how have enhanced the effectiveness of water circulation and purification, contributing to cleaner and even more sustainable pool upkeep methods.
Regardless of the lots of benefits of artificial chlorinated swimming pools, it can be crucial for pool house owners and operators to observe security recommendations and very best tactics. Right storage and handling of chlorine and other pool chemical compounds are vital to circumvent accidents and chemical imbalances. Chlorine need to be stored in a very awesome, dry put far from direct sunlight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other substances, like ammonia or acids, can develop dangerous reactions. Pool upkeep personnel must be properly trained in chemical safety and adhere to advisable pointers for managing and application.
